Understanding Road Types and Materials Before we dive into the construction processes, it is essential to understand the types of roads and the materials involved: Types of Roads: Highways: Major roads designed for fast traffic. Local Roads: Smaller roads serving residential areas. Access Roads: Roads that provide access to properties and facilities.
